Security First Insurance is making headway on its new, 133,000sq ft headquarters in Ormond Beach, Fla. as the building’s first wall has been erected.

According to the firm, the new building will allow it to consolidate its operations. When fully built, it has the capacity to house over 700 employees.

“It was great to see the first wall rising up to form our new headquarters building. It marks an important milestone for everyone that’s helped this project succeed … We’re proud to be part of the growth and continued evolution of our hometown of Ormond Beach,” said Melissa Burt DeVriese, chief administrative officer & chief legal counsel.

Security First has been on a hiring spree since the beginning of the year, as it has hired 60 people for full time jobs. It said there are 30 more openings for full time positions.

The building sits on 48 acres in Ormond Crossings, a mixed-use development in Ormond Beach. The headquarters will include employee-centric features ranging from collaboration areas to an in-house dining facility, yoga studio, fitness center, and an outdoor walking trail.
